Bringing life in words
 
Dear fellows, any tip to bring life in my writing - to make it attractive, mature and logical.

Gotam Saturday, September 20, 2014 12:36 PM

[QUOTE=asddsa;758689]Dear fellows, any tip to bring life in my writing - to make it attractive, mature and logical.[/QUOTE]

Read more. Read from different and varied sources. By this I mean newspapers, magazines, novels,criticism, blogs, self empowerment books etc. They all carry different writing tones. By going through them you will emulate their style and eventually reach your own unique style that will be attractive, mature, logical and much more.

First- I am no expert at this but i did olevels they did teach us some bit there. The thing is you need to be sure what you want to write, Like just enlist the ideas you want, make a mind map of it and once you know what you want to write in specific paragraphs it should be easy but above everything else it will come up with practice. Practice as much as you can and keep thinking about how you could make it better?
